Journal of Contemporary Islamic Primary Education is open access and double peer-reviewed journal that focuses on the theme of contemporary studies around Islamic basic education (MI/SD). Investigating the dynamics of the world of education and manipulating the balance between education and services through research reports, both local (national) and global (international). Focus and Scope of Journal of Contemporary Islamic Primary Education are theories and practices of primary education and Islamic primary education in Islamic countries intend to express original research searches and current issues. This journal welcomes the contributions of scholars from related fields warmly that consider the following topics; 1. E-learning/Blended Learning of Islamic Primary Education 2. Management of technology and innovation 3. Child development 4. Inclusive education 5. Literacy and numeration 6. Islamic religious curriculum 7. Educational innovation 8. Islamic religious education 9. Education for primary school teachers 10. Contemporary Issues of Islamic Primary Education

Abstract

This study investigates the integration of Artificial Intelligence (AI) in Madrasah learning to improve the quality of education. The main issue addressed is how AI-assisted learning media can help Madrasah students understand the learning material, foster creativity, and enhance communication skills. The purpose of this study is to explore the impact of AI-based media on the learning process and student learning outcomes in Madrasah. This research employs a mixed-methods approach with qualitative analysis assisted by NVivo to explore the experiences of students and teachers in using AI technology. The findings indicate that AI media significantly facilitates the understanding of learning materials, encourages student creativity, and improves their ability to communicate both verbally and non-verbally. The impact of AI media not only supports the improvement of the quality of learning but also provides a more interactive and personalized learning experience. The implications of this research show that while AI technology holds great potential, access to technological infrastructure and data security for students remain major challenges. This study recommends further research and the development of policies that support equitable access and data protection for more effective AI implementation in Madrasah.

Abstract

This study examines the role of artificial intelligence (AI)-based learning media in shaping the self-identity of elementary school children, by highlighting the relational contribution of family and social environment in the context of Islamic education. The main problem lies in how AI can be used not only to improve learning outcomes, but also as a pedagogical instrument in strengthening children's character and self-identity expression. The purpose of this study is to explore the effectiveness of integrating AI media in the learning process and its impact on students' cognitive, affective, and social dimensions. This study uses a qualitative approach with a field study at State Elementary School 2 Konawe Selatan, supported by thematic analysis using the N-Vivo device. The results of the study indicate that AI media significantly improves conceptual understanding, multimodal communication skills, and forms students' self-identity that is more reflective, confident, and collaborative. In addition, AI also functions as a relational bridge between teachers, students, and parents. These findings provide important implications for the design of technology-based Islamic pedagogy as well as recommendations for curriculum development, teacher training, and future-oriented madrasah education policies.

Abstract

This study addresses the issue of inadequate internalization of civic values in Civic Education (Pendidikan Pancasila dan Kewarganegaraan or PPKn) at the Madrasah Ibtidaiyah (MI) level, which remains dominated by conventional and less contextual teaching methods. The research aims to examine the effectiveness of the Project Based Learning (PjBL) model in fostering students’ civic attitudes through PPKn instruction. Employing a qualitative approach with a case study design, this study was conducted at an MI in Kendari City. The informants consisted of PPKn teachers and upper-grade students. Data were collected through participant observation, in-depth interviews, and documentation, and analyzed using data reduction, data display, and conclusion drawing, with validity ensured through source and technique triangulation. The results reveal that the implementation of PjBL significantly enhances students’ sense of responsibility, cooperation, tolerance, and social awareness. These findings contribute to the theory of experiential civic education and offer practical implications for developing more transformative, contextual, and student-centered PPKn learning in primary Islamic schools.

Abstract

This study aims to explore how Project-Based Learning (PjBL) based on the nation's struggle stories can enhance the spirit of nationalism among students at Madrasah Ibtidaiyah (MI) in Kendari City. The main issue addressed is how to integrate the teaching of national struggle history to foster a sense of nationalism among young learners. This research employs a qualitative approach using a case study method. Data were collected through in-depth interviews with teachers and students, classroom observations, and documentation of learning products. The data analysis technique used is thematic analysis, with data validity ensured through source triangulation. The findings show that the implementation of PjBL based on national struggle stories significantly improves students' understanding of national history and strengthens their sense of nationalism. Through active involvement in projects such as creating models and documentary videos, students feel more connected to national values. As a result, they demonstrate improved national character, a greater sense of pride in Indonesia’s history, and a stronger spirit of unity. This research provides important implications for curriculum development and experience-based teaching methodologies that emphasize national values in primary education.

Abstract

This study investigates the effectiveness of contextual teaching and learning (CTL) strategies in enhancing civic attitudes among students at Madrasah Ibtidaiyah (Islamic Elementary Schools). The research was motivated by the persistent gap between civic knowledge and actual civic behavior observed in elementary-level learners, which indicates the need for more meaningful and experience-based learning approaches. The objective of this study is to explore how CTL strategies contribute to the development of civic attitudes through real-life contextualization of learning materials. Employing a qualitative approach with a case study design, the research was conducted at a Madrasah Ibtidaiyah in Kendari, Indonesia. Data were collected through in-depth interviews, classroom observations, and documentation, and analyzed using an interactive model involving data condensation, data display, and conclusion drawing. The findings reveal that contextual learning fosters students’ active participation, strengthens value internalization, and improves civic behaviors such as tolerance, social responsibility, and democratic engagement. These results imply that CTL is an effective pedagogical strategy for character-building in civic education, particularly within religious-based elementary institutions. The study recommends broader implementation of CTL in civic instruction and further research to evaluate its long-term impact on students’ character development.
